NBL Branches Remain Open

Nepal Bank Limited (NBL), the oldest commercial bank in Nepal, has taken proactive steps to ensure uninterrupted financial services for its customers by announcing that a selection of key branches will remain fully operational on Ashoj 12, 2082 (Sunday), despite the declaration of a public holiday. This strategic decision aligns with the bank’s commitment to prioritizing customer convenience and supporting the high volume of financial transactions that characterize the festive season, specifically the Dashain festival period.

Operational Details and Special Service Hours

The bank’s notice confirms that the designated open branches will provide essential counter-based banking services for a specific period during the day. The service hours for the operational branches on this public holiday are set from 10:00 AM to 1:30 PM. This focused time window is strategically designed to accommodate the most urgent needs of both individual customers and institutions, including government offices and various commercial entities, whose financial activities peak during the Dashain festival.

Core Customer Services Available at Open Branches

The branches that remain open have been mandated to facilitate a critical range of services essential for maintaining liquidity and financial continuity across the economy. These services include:

Government Revenue and Payments: The ability to process revenue collection and government payments is a significant feature of this arrangement, ensuring that essential state financial operations can continue without delay during the holiday.

Cash Transactions: Crucial for the festive season, the branches will handle both cash deposit and withdrawal services, enabling customers to manage their increased festival-related expenses and deposits.

Fund Settlement and Clearance: To facilitate urgent and large-scale fund transfers, the bank will be processing Cheque clearance and Real-Time Gross Settlement (RTGS) transactions.

General Counter Services: Customers will also have access to other necessary counter-based services to handle account inquiries and miscellaneous urgent financial tasks.
